2024-25
- America East Championship Swimmer of the Meet and Dave Alexander Coaches Award
- America East Winter Scholar Athlete
- America East All-Academic Team
- Fall Dean’s List
- America East Championships Gold/Conference Record in the 200 Medley Relay (1:26.07)
- America East Championships 100 Fly Gold Champion (46.13), NCAA B Cut
- America East Championships 400 Medley Relay Gold Champion (3:11.92), School and Conference Record
- America East Championships 50 Free Silver Medalist
- Set 100 Fly School Record (46.13)
- Set 200 Freestyle Relay School Record (1:19.22)
- Set 200 Medley Relay School Record (1:26.07)
- Set 400 Medley Relay School Record (3:12.76)
- Set 200 Medley Relay Pool Record on Dec. 7 (1:28.76)
- Set 200 Freestyle Relay Pool Record on Dec. 7 (1:21.93)
- Set 400 Medley Relay Pool Record on Dec. 7 (3:18.60)
2022-23
- Earned 2023 America East Conference Swimmer of the Meet honors, capturing both butterfly events and the 50-yard freestyle
- He also swam on both medley relay gold medal-winning quartets and the ultimate race of the meet, a UMBC record-setting victory in the 400 freestyle relay…
- Earned six golds at the championships
- Named the Most Outstanding Swimmer at the 2022 ECAC Winter Championships, winning three events (100 fly, 200 fly, 100 free)
- Doubled in the butterfly in dual meets vs. Towson and George Mason
2021-22
- Won the 100 and 200 butterfly events at the America East Championships; posted personal best times in each final as he qualified second in both preliminaries
- Also earned golds as part of the 200 and 400 medley relay squads in Worcester
- Captured the 100 fly at the ECAC Winter Championships and placed second in the 50 freestyle
BACKGROUND
- Earned 2020 High School All-American status in the 200 medley and 200 freestyle relay events
- Despite limited training, set personal best times in 100/200 butterfly and 50/100 freestyle at the Gator Classic (March 2021)
- Part of three New Jersey state championship teams and a sixth-place squad at the 2020 Eastern Championships
- Also considered Georgetown and GW, but selected UMBC “because I knew what kind of relationship everyone on the team had and I wanted to be a part of that”
- A member of the German Honor Society
- A fan of the NFL’s Baltimore Ravens, the NBA’s Toronto Raptors and the How to Train Your Dragon movies
- Son of Cristiana Mayer and Urs Gassmann
